21.
ENGINE
OIL
Checkin
the
en
ine
oil
level
Check
the
oil
level
when
refuelling.
It
should
be
between
the
marks
on
the
dipstick
The
dis-
tance
between
the
marks
corresponds
to
about l
litre
(2
pints).
NOTE!
Always
uvipe
the
dipstick
before
checking
the
oil
level.
Drainin
the
en
ine
oil
To
draln
the
oil
remove
the
plug
in
the
bottom
of
the
engine
sump.
The
oil
should
be
drained
atter
driving
when
it
is
still
warm.
OBSERVE
DUE
CARE
SINCE
THE
OIL
CAN
BE
VERY
HOT.
Dipstick
MAX
ToDDina-uD
with
engine
oil
Uhen
oil
has
to
added,
top-up
withthe
same
type
o
f
oil
already
used
in
the
engine.
Take
care
not
to
spilloil
onto
the
exhaust
mani-
fold
(especially
turbo-engined
vehicles).
NOTE!
do
not
t'op-up
too
much,
otherwise
there
will
be
abnormal
oil
consumption.
Chan
in
the
oil
filter
Change
the
oil
filter
when
changing
the
oil
of
the
engine.
Scrap
the
old
filter,
should
only
the
filter
need
to
be
replaced,
add
about
1/2
litre
(l
pint)
oil
to
the
engine.

OIL
UALITY
(engine)
According
to
API .... . . . . . .
not
less
than
SE*
Olls
designated
SE,
SF,
SE/CC
and
SF/CD
meet
this
requlrement,
but
under
no
circumstances
may
SE/CD
oils
be
used.
Synthetic
or
semisynthetic
oils
may
be
used
if
their
specifications
comply
uvith
the
abovei.
Capacity
3.
85
litres
(6.
8
UK
pints)(excl.
oil
filter
3.
35
litres
5.
9
UK
pints).
Turbo-engined
cars
add
0.
6
litres
(l
UK
pint)
if
oil
cooler
is
drained.
*
SAE
15U/50
or
SAE
20U/50
oils
åre
recommended
for
use
in
extreme
dnving
condi.
tdohs
which
involve
high
oil
consumption-and
high
oil
temperatures,
e.
g.
mountain
driving
with
frequent
decelerations
or
fast
motorway
driving.
(Note
however
the
lower
temperature
limits.)
